Output 15726ef76f057b5ec006ea4c53592c826f83a0b90f6a6aca25a0d23a918ccc23:0

value
446635169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7feb407646be7b5f7cbed9666757f21850a3a7 OP_EQUAL
address
34Za7TMHhfhUtegL4cYLJmCEZePckT2JuQ
transaction
15726ef76f057b5ec006ea4c53592c826f83a0b90f6a6aca25a0d23a918ccc23
spent
true